Direct comparison of every spec from each device profile.
| Specification | Linx Gaia | RiO |
|---|---|---|
| Price (USD) | $160 | $150 |
| Device Type | Portable | Portable |
| Heating Type | Primarily Convection with some Conduction | Conduction |
| Temperature Range | 93°C - 220°C (200°F-428°F) | N/A |
| Chamber Capacity | 0.25g | N/A |
| Battery Type | Internal | N/A |
| Battery Capacity | 2200mAh | — |
| Battery Life | ~2 hours | — |
| Charging | Micro USB | N/A |
| Charge Time | 3 - 4 hours | — |
| Dimensions | 50 x 24 x 80mm | — |
| Height | — | 14 inches |
| Weight | 146 grams | ~522g |
| Power Adjustment | Digital (precise) | Manual |
| Chamber Material | Quartz | Glass |
| Concentrate Support | — | Yes |
| Brand | Linx Vapor | Stache |
| Adjustable Airflow | No | — |
| Display Type | OLED | — |
| Release Date | 2021 | — |
| Session Style | Session | — |
| Warranty | 1 year | 1 year |
The biggest practical difference is heating approach: Linx Gaia runs primarily convection with some conduction while RiO runs conduction. That changes flavor delivery, vapor density, and how the device responds to slow versus fast draws.
Linx Gaia uses primarily convection with some conduction heating, while the RiO uses conduction. Heating style influences flavor profile, vapor density, and how forgiving the device is to draw technique.
Linx Gaia is the lighter unit at 146 grams, around 376g less than the RiO at ~522g. The lighter device is easier to carry and pocket day-to-day.
Listed prices are close: $160 for the Linx Gaia versus $150 for the RiO. Day-to-day price will likely come down to whichever retailer is running a promotion.
Linx Gaia controls heat with digital (precise), while the RiO uses manual. Linx Gaia gives you finer per-degree control.
